Eric, this performance is what inspired me to get Woody's book, and in addition to this trick, everything else in the book is phenomenal. Could you talk about the change you made in the structure of the trick compared to how it's written up? Woody has the spectators decide how many pieces (between 1 and 3) they want to either put in the middle, or throw away. This means that each spectator, at the end, has potentially a different number of pieces in their hands. But to make it work, there is an additional fairly convoluted procedure they have to follow. You have eliminated this phase. Have you tried it as written, and what have your impressions been?
Thanks! Luigi |

Ilmungo, I think I can explain that: I've a meeting with Eric almost one year before the release of the book and I did some of my tricks for him. He was very kind and accepted my offer to be one of the proof readers, so, He read the book since the first draft. In the first version of this trick, I had not yet add the "throwing pieces away" phase. I guess Eric starts doing the trick like this and, if that works for him, it's enough. You can see in the video how powerful the trick is even without this phase.
Thank you Eric for supporting my work, and thank you everybody for sharing your comments! Woody |
